Able to identify all types of metal accurately document work order material and process traceability information such as PO and Lot number
Ability to read and follow work instructions and standard work for each process
Ability to write label information such as part number, work order number, quantity and number of bins
Understand the metals coding system and select the appropriate metal based on work order requirements
Using an electronic balance, count parts accurately and verify compliance with quantity listed on work order
Ability to read the work order documentation to determine for part marking and other special instructions
Understand TPM concepts & basic machine maintenance - Grade B
Full understanding of blueprints/product specifications for manufacturing requirements - perform in-process inspection to verify conformance using standard inspection tools (calipers, steel rule, gage pins, radius gage, height gage, etc.)
Read and understand work order contents including part number, quantity, due date, technical information and all supplementary information
Ability to visually inspect the product and been able to identify good v/s bad quality product in preparation for bag and tag per customer requirement

This position requires use of information which is subject to the International Traffic in Arms Regulations (ITAR). All applicants must be U.S. persons within the meaning of ITAR. ITAR defines a US person as: any individual who is granted U.S. citizenship; or. any individual who is granted U.S. permanent residence ("Green Card" holder); or. any individual who is granted status as a "protected person" under 8 U.S.C
